Sat 807602179522569

decimal
161520.2179522569
degree
0°161520′240″2179522569‴
percentile
38.457246686234846%
name
iczuwnfwmqa
cycle
0
epoch
0
period
80
block
161520
offset
2179522569
timestamp
rarity
common